Transaction 3f50e19e206707dba302674ce3032a2f4f6ef16516f5a305b423d269e793e0f7
1 Input
1 Output
-
3f50e19e206707dba302674ce3032a2f4f6ef16516f5a305b423d269e793e0f7:0
- value
- 1887096
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ad7a0e598d2462d15b81e6a3ef997d5a7ecbb12 OP_EQUAL
- address
- 39yM3wSw8ijXwEADzPiqw8yDtzXtRdDckF